New entry in ever expanding SAO video game series announced

It’s time yet again to dive back into the world of Sword Art Online with a brand new video game, Sword Art Online: Fractured Daydream.

Get ready to experience a brand new original story set within Alfheim Online. An all-star cast joins this experience, bringing characters from the first three seasons of the anime and the movies together. Unlikely alliances must be made to survive the dangers of Alfheim Online. This all comes from an announcement trailer on publisher Bandai Namco’s YouTube.

Fractured Daydream will focus on large-scale co-op experiences with online parties supporting up to 20 players and also having cross-play, allowing players of any system to play together. Sword Art Online: Fractured Daydream will be releasing on PS5, Xbox Series X|S, Nintendo Switch, and PC via Steam. Currently, no release date has been given.ย 

A closed beta test will be held during March, with registration open now. Two game modes will be available during the beta. Boss Raids will see four teams of five member parties prepare and take on a raid boss. Co-op Quests are the other mode where four teams of five must team up to clear separate maps and reach the boss fight.ย 

With an interesting concept and fun-looking gameplay, Sword Art Online: Fractured Daydream could be one of the best anime games of 2024.
